There are thousands of scenarios out there of gays and lesbians that have married a member of the opposite sex. Some end well while others end bitterly. But in 99% of them the truth is always the better alternative. It is painful to face the ending of a marriage but so freeing to admit to whom you are and begin to be honest with yourself.
